Video playing faster than audio (not typical sync problem)
Hi guys, coming over from the PS3MS boards.
I've attached a short part of a 720p encode of The Big Bang Theory (episode 1 of season 1, so no spoilers). For a reason I cannot understand the video does not play correctly, it seems to play in a weird speed (best way I can describe it). If I manually tell it to transcode it's fine, this is with remuxing. It also works perfectly on the PC.
Can anyone test the file and possibly help? Happens with all the episodes.

Re: Video playing faster than audio (not typical sync proble
Hi Audioboxer, welcome to the forum 
Is there an original name for the video file, or was it released like that? It seems that they did something weird when making the file that causes it to report 9000fps, meaning it is a bug with the files. I suggest getting a better release like The.Big.Bang.Theory.S01E01.720p.BluRay.x264-SiNNERS or The.Big.Bang.Theory.S01E01.720p.HDTV.x264-CTU and hopefully they will work fine

Re: Video playing faster than audio (not typical sync proble
What MediaInfo are you using?
Some older versions displayed wrong framarate (variable/constant) but I am almost sure tsMuxeR used for remuxing doesn't support variable bitrates.
I am not sure if MKVToolNix is able to change it to constant fps...
